Cetyl chloroformate, a compound derived from cetyl alcohol and chloroformic acid, is widely used in various industries due to its versatile chemical properties. This organic compound is primarily employed as a reagent in the synthesis of esters, which find applications in pharmaceuticals, cosmetics, and other sectors. With its ability to selectively react with specific functional groups, cetyl chloroformate plays a crucial role in the production of a diverse range of products.
